Details
A vulnerability was found in Aruba Networks ClearPass up to 6.6.8/6.7.0. It has been declared as problematic. Affected by this vulnerability is some unknown processing of the component Administrative Interface.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a cross-site request forgery v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-352. The web application does not, or can not, sufficiently verify whether a well-formed, valid, consistent request was intentionally provided by the user who submitted the request. As an impact it is known to affect integrity. The summary by CVE is:
Aruba ClearPass 6.6.x prior to 6.6.9 and 6.7.x prior to 6.7.1 is vulnerable to CSRF attacks against authenticated users. An attacker could manipulate an authenticated user into performing actions on the web administrative interface.
The bug was discovered 03/21/2018. The weakness was published 08/06/2018 (Website). It is possible to read the advisory at arubanetworks.com.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2018-7060 since 02/14/2018. The attack can be launched remotely. Required for exploitation is a single authentication. It demands that the victim is doing some kind of user interaction.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available.
The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 138 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$0-$5k.
Upgrading to version 6.6.9 or 6.7.1 eliminates this vulnerability.
